Job Description
We are seeking a talented and detail-oriented Podcast Editor to join our creative team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for editing and producing high-quality audio and video content for our podcast. This role requires technical expertise in both audio and video production, a strong sense of storytelling, and the ability to collaborate effectively with hosts, guests, and other team members. If you are passionate about podcasting and have a keen eye (and ear) for detail, we want you!
5-10 hours per week
USD $10 - $20 per hour, depending on qualifications
What you'll be doing
- Audio Editing:
- Clean and enhance audio recordings, including noise reduction, equalization, and compression.
- episodes for clarity, pacing, and flow, ensuring a seamless listener experience.
- Incorporate music, sound effects, and transitions as needed.
- Ensure final audio meets technical specifications for various platforms (e.g., Apple Podcasts, Spotify).
- Video Editing:
- Edit video recordings of podcast episodes for distribution on platforms such as YouTube, social media, and Spotify.
- Synchronize audio and video for a polished final product.
- Add visual elements such as intros/outros, graphics, lower thirds, and captions.
- Content Optimization:
- Format and export content for various distribution channels.
- Create teasers, clips, and highlight reels to promote episodes on social media platforms.
- Stay updated on the latest editing tools and techniques to ensure optimal efficiency and quality.
- Monitor trends in podcast production and recommend improvements to enhance quality and engagement.
What you'll need
- Proven experience in podcast editing, with a portfolio of audio and video projects.
- Experience with audio editing for podcasts, ensuring clean sound quality and seamless integration of audio and video.
- Proficiency in audio editing software (e.g., Adobe Audition, Audacity, Pro Tools, etc.) and video editing software (e.g., Adobe Premiere Pro, Final Cut Pro, DaVinci Resolve, etc.).
- Strong understanding of audio and video formats, codecs, and export settings.
- Ability to handle multiple projects simultaneously and meet tight deadlines.
- Excellent communication and collaboration skills.
- Bonus: Knowledge of motion graphics or animation is a plus.
- Availability from 7am-10am Pacific time
